UBS acusa al SNB de engaño: no se trata de capital propio, sino de dos visiones del mundo

The article discusses a disagreement between UBS and the Swiss National Bank (SNB) regarding the logic that should guide bank regulation. The conflict centers on whether regulation should follow market logic or the logic of the economy and taxpayers. The debate highlights differing perspectives on the role of central banks and financial institutions in economic governance.
